Both parcels will be developed with an all-weather surface for a total of 294 stalls. The project site fronts both River Road and State Route 120/Valley Home Road, but will only maintain customer access from River Road. Emergency Vehicle access will take place from SR 120/Valley Home. The proposed project will also include construction of curb, gutter, landscaping and sidewalk along each road frontage, paved access between sites, and perimeter fencing consisting of primarily eight-foot chain-link fencing with privacy slats and decretive wrought iron fencing along SR 120/Valley Home Road. The applicant is proposing to use the existing modular building for administration activities. The site is served by an existing well and septic system. The applicant estimates only one employee on a maximum shift, with hours of operation as Monday through Friday 9 AM to 6 PM. The original application included a request to store heavy equipment, construction materials, and install and operate a septic dumping station, but the applicant has since revised the project to no longer include it.
